summ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orSergei Krivonos <sergeikrivonos@gmail.com>2021-10-06 11:31:08 +0300
committerSergei Krivonos <sergeikrivonos@gmail.com>2021-10-13 18:43:47 +0300
commitbd1573b0f332d4c7c08aab2974aadd544dbc24e3 (patch)
tree6c0e67c19f054cc809c15233fd53945ba2608b80
parentd2b4d3ada02253e39cbec7e6ecf656b54a8476d4 (diff)
downloadmariadb-git-bd1573b0f332d4c7c08aab2974aadd544dbc24e3.tar.gz
Xcode compatibility update: pcre, mysql-test-run.pl
-rw-r--r--cmake/pcre.cmake19
-rwxr-xr-xmysql-test/mysql-test-run.pl1
2 files changed, 11 insertions, 9 deletions
diff --git a/cmake/pcre.cmake b/cmake/pcre.cmake
index 3d4f163fab9..5ea81f53828 100644
--- a/cmake/pcre.cmake
+++ b/cmake/pcre.cmake
@@ -11,21 +11,22 @@ MACRO(BUNDLE_PCRE2)
FOREACH(lib pcre2-posix pcre2-8)
ADD_LIBRARY(${lib} STATIC IMPORTED GLOBAL)
ADD_DEPENDENCIES(${lib} pcre2)
+
+ GET_PROPERTY(MULTICONFIG GLOBAL PROPERTY GENERATOR_IS_MULTI_CONFIG)
+ IF(MULTICONFIG)
+ SET(intdir "${CMAKE_CFG_INTDIR}/")
+ ELSE()
+ SET(intdir)
+ ENDIF()
+
+ SET(file ${dir}/src/pcre2-build/${intdir}${CMAKE_STATIC_LIBRARY_PREFIX}${lib}${CMAKE_STATIC_LIBRARY_SUFFIX})
+
IF(WIN32)
# Debug libary name.
# Same condition as in pcre2 CMakeLists.txt that adds "d"
- GET_PROPERTY(MULTICONFIG GLOBAL PROPERTY GENERATOR_IS_MULTI_CONFIG)
- IF(MULTICONFIG)
- SET(intdir "${CMAKE_CFG_INTDIR}/")
- ELSE()
- SET(intdir)
- ENDIF()
-
- SET(file ${dir}/src/pcre2-build/${intdir}${CMAKE_STATIC_LIBRARY_PREFIX}${lib}${CMAKE_STATIC_LIBRARY_SUFFIX})
SET(file_d ${dir}/src/pcre2-build/${intdir}${CMAKE_STATIC_LIBRARY_PREFIX}${lib}d${CMAKE_STATIC_LIBRARY_SUFFIX})
SET_TARGET_PROPERTIES(${lib} PROPERTIES IMPORTED_LOCATION_DEBUG ${file_d})
ELSE()
- SET(file ${dir}/src/pcre2-build/${CMAKE_STATIC_LIBRARY_PREFIX}${lib}${CMAKE_STATIC_LIBRARY_SUFFIX})
SET(file_d)
ENDIF()
SET(byproducts ${byproducts} BUILD_BYPRODUCTS ${file} ${file_d})
diff --git a/mysql-test/mysql-test-run.pl b/mysql-test/mysql-test-run.pl
index dbe5fc4d650..9a66a839de9 100755
--- a/mysql-test/mysql-test-run.pl
+++ b/mysql-test/mysql-test-run.pl
@@ -1260,6 +1260,7 @@ sub command_line_setup {
{
$path_client_bindir= mtr_path_exists("$bindir/client_release",
"$bindir/client_debug",
+ "$bindir/client/debug",
"$bindir/client$opt_vs_config",
"$bindir/client",
"$bindir/bin");